Transaction 163d7fb4e5ebbfcf62ad102316257628678ecde8f6a6efefacfc67823d19e21a

1 Input
2 Outputs
  • 163d7fb4e5ebbfcf62ad102316257628678ecde8f6a6efefacfc67823d19e21a:0
  • value  31783390
    address  12XyYr7hcAivwGHEh7m5znjJ9ffiEsnDGy
  • 163d7fb4e5ebbfcf62ad102316257628678ecde8f6a6efefacfc67823d19e21a:1
  • value  2490800
    address  3PFQr4asUUstJsDzkQpLnpFR35B9oWq5HZ